Historical background
Ancient defenses – Jalori Gate is one of the original gates that once secured the old city of Jodhpur. These gates were integral to the city's defense and controlled trade routes during the reign of the Rathore rulers, defining the boundaries of the fortified settlement.
Key highlights
Architectural details – The gate itself showcases traditional Rajasthani architectural elements, reflecting the craftsmanship and defensive design of its era. It serves as a significant landmark that helps define the historical boundaries of the old city.
